Dr. Theodore Saretsky, Ph.D. is a Neuropsychologist. This humorous book teaches the chronic loser, the confirmed psychonudnick and the boring patient the secret of how to develop entertaining, upscale symptoms. The book even provides insight into how two cultivate a more friendly, unconscious and an appealing neurosis that any analyst can appreciate. With a rare glimpse of the tortured psyche of the analyst as "only a human being in disguise, " this work is a tongue-in-cheek guide to providing any analyst with his very best hour of the week. The author was a classically trained psychoanalyst practicing in New York. He also written what some consider is the quintessential orgasmic sports book, Sex as a Sublimation for Tennis.
